Follow-up to 2014’s ‘The Nut Job’ lands on Blu-ray, DVD and On Demand on Nov. 14.
Surly Squirrel and the gang return to Liberty Park in the action-packed animated adventure, The Nut Job 2: Nutty By Nature, arriving today from Universal Pictures Home Entertainment on Digital and on Blu-ray, DVD and On Demand on Nov. 14.
Getting back to nature is the last thing Surly wants to do, but when a greedy mayor decides to destroy the park to build an amusement park, Surly and his ragtag critter friends must band together to save the place they call home.
Filled with heart and animal hijinks, this family-friendly comedy directed by Cal Brunker features an incredible voice cast including Will Arnett (Lego Batman), Katherine Heigl (Grey’s Anatomy), Maya Rudolph (Bridesmaids), Bobby Moynihan (Saturday Night Live), Isabela Moner (Transformers: The Last Knight), Jeff Dunham (Smurfs: The Lost Village) and Gabriel Iglesias (The Fluffy Movie). It also introduces new fan-favorite characters Mr. Feng, the adorable but deadly city mouse voiced by Jackie Chan (Kung Fu Panda), and Frankie, the love-struck bulldog voiced by Bobby Canavale (Ant-Man).
The Nut Job 2: Nutty By Nature comes with bonus content including deleted scenes, special animation and art reels as well as a feature commentary with the filmmakers, giving viewers a peek inside the making of the film and how the characters were brought to life.
